hbuilderx从后端调取数据
时间: 2023-08-06 22:09:24 浏览: 91
你可以使用 HBuilderX 中的 Ajax 请求来从后端调取数据。下面是一个基本的示例:
```javascript
uni.request({
url: 'http://your-backend-api-url',
method: 'GET',
success: function(res) {
// 获取到后端返回的数据
console.log(res.data);
},
fail: function(err) {
// 请求失败处理
console.log(err);
}
});
```
在上面的示例中,你需要将 `'http://your-backend-api-url'` 替换为你实际的后端 API 地址。你还可以根据需要设置其他请求参数,如请求方法、请求头等。
请确保你的后端 API 能够处理该请求并返回数据。同时,还需要注意处理成功和失败的回调函数,以便在请求完成后进行相应的操作。
相关问题
thymeleaf调取后端session数据
要在 Thymeleaf 中调用后端的 session 数据,可以使用 Thymeleaf 的内置表达式语言 (Expression Language, 简称 EL)。下面是一个示例:
```html
<!-- 假设后端 session 中有一个名为 "username" 的属性 -->
<p th:text="${session.username}"></p>
```
在上面的示例中,`${session.username}` 表示从 session 中获取名为 "username" 的属性值,并将其作为文本内容显示在 `<p>` 标签中。请注意,这里的 `session` 对象是 Thymeleaf 内置的上下文变量,可以直接使用,不需要额外声明。
除了 `session` 对象以外,Thymeleaf 还提供了其他内置对象,如 `request`、`response`、`param`、`header` 等,可以根据需要进行调用。
java从已知文件中调取数据使用的代码
Java 从已知文件中调取数据可以使用以下代码:
```java
import java.io.File;
import java.io.FileNotFoundException;
import java.util.Scanner;
public class ReadFromFile {
public static void main(String[] args) {
try {
// 从文件中读取数据
File myFile = new File("data.txt");
Scanner myReader = new Scanner(myFile);
// 逐行读取数据
while (myReader.hasNextLine()) {
String data = myReader.nextLine();
System.out.println(data);
}
myReader.close();
} catch (FileNotFoundException e) {
System.out.println("找不到文件");
e.printStackTrace();
}
}
}
```
上述代码会读取名为 `data.txt` 的文件,并将文件中的每一行数据打印到控制台上。你可以根据自己的需求修改代码中的文件名和数据处理逻辑。